From: Kevin Hilman Date: Mon, 12 Nov 2007 23:24:03 +0000 (-0800) Subject: ARM: OMAP: Move 32k-based sched_clock() to common code X-Git-Tag: v2.6.24-omap1~192 X-Git-Url: http://www.pilppa.org/gitweb/gitweb.cgi?p=linux-2.6-omap-h63xx.git;a=commitdiff_plain;h=6e0d7b9283a5b91bf2c2adc7801e426fd563bc13 ARM: OMAP: Move 32k-based sched_clock() to common code Since 32k timer code is moving to OMAP1 specific dir, move the 32k-based sched_clock() into common code where it is based on the 32k sync counter and can be used even when using MPU timer. While moving, change the ticks-to-nsecs conversion to use the helper functions provided by clocksource.h. Also removed the unused ticks_to_usec, leaving only ticks_to_nsec.
